Quarterback:
1. Brian Brohm, Louisville (6'4"/226)
Has everything you look for in an NFL quarterback - size, intelligence, and accuracy.
2. Andre' Woodson, Kentucky (6'5"/230)
Put up very impressive numbers in the tough SEC and might be this year's Jay Cutler.
3. John David Booty, Southern Cal (6'3"/210)
An incredible performance in the Rose Bowl really boosted his stock - had an excellent year.
4. Colt Brennan, Hawaii (6'3"/196)
Extremely fast delivery and an excellent arm and accuracy but stats are vastly inflated.
5. Chad Henne, Michigan (6'2"/224)
Perhaps the most consistent quarterback in the class, but hasn't won some big games.
6. Erik Ainge, Tennessee (6'6"/220)
Has great size and he returned to the form he showed as a freshman in his junior year.
7. Matt Ryan, Boston College (6'5"/218)
A bit inconsistent and his placement is based more on measurables, but has a nice arm.
8. Sam Keller, Arizona St. (6'4"/230)
Sat out last year as a transfer but had a pretty productive 2005 and good size.
